Combining the strategy of netball, the toughness of rugby, and the ball skills of lacrosse, polocrosse is an Australian made sport where action, power, skill and pace dominate. Warwick Polocrosse Club hosts regular and annual carnivals and tournaments at Morgan Park - follow the page to stay informed and up-to-date. In 2019, to celebrate 80 years of polocrosse, Warwick hosted the Polocrosse World

Cup. Players from eight countries – Australia, New Zealand, South Africa, USA, UK, Ireland, Zambia and Zimbabwe - descended on southern Queensland for seven days. Spectators got up and close and personal from the sidelines, where they could smell the sweat on the horses, to see Australia take the world title!

BUILDING A BETTER GAME πŸ’š thanks to Polocrosse Australia Australian Squad members, Callum Brook, Emma Piltz & Russell Owens, alongside other Warwick Club coaches, our Junior & Intermediate players were given the opportunity to learn from their extensive experience, skills & knowledge over the weekend.

Fifteen players rolled into Morgan Park ready to be part of polocrosse's next-gen.

Saturday saw the participants cover a range of skills & drills from horsemanship, racquet skills, horse preparation and team participation.

It wasn't all business, with the club hosting a BBQ during the evening, giving the youngsters a chance to let off some steam - providing the entertainment πŸ‘‰ games on foot under lights on the main field. Those who've never played on the hallowed main field, can now say they've played on the main field πŸ˜‰

Sunday saw everyone return and put their new found skills to the test with a couple of practise games, before some very tired little people headed home.

The Warwick Club would like to take this opportunity to welcome a couple of new Juniors - Riley & Shaun - we hope your new sport, we're stoked you've picked polocrosse!

Thanks to Club Coaches and Club Coaching Director Mark O’Leary for the initiative – everybody’s time is valuable but generously sharing time AND personal skills was a highlight for the kids.

THE MORGAN PARK MAIN FIELD 🌱 had a big year, and after 45 games for the season, it was time for a new surface!

As always, our loyal Club members showed-up, rolled-up their sleeves and made a great team laying turf to renovate the centre section of the main field.

The water is on, thanks goes to Southern Downs Regional Council for their support with this!

WHAT A YEAR IT'S BEEN πŸ’š for the mighty green at Morgan Park!

2025 saw Warwick Polocrosse Club host πŸ‘‰
πŸ’š 129 teams - 101 club teams & 28 interstate teams
πŸ’š 814 players throughout the year
πŸ’š players from QLD, NSW, VIC, WA & SA

After a huge weekend of play for the IOR Rosebowl Carnival & DC Advice Cory Cup Women's Club Competition, the fields are aerated with irrigation in progress in readiness for an even bigger & better 2026!

Polocrosse World Cup 2019

See the world’s best battle it out at the 2019 Polocrosse World Cup in Warwick, QLD. Combining the strategy of netball, the toughness of rugby, and the ball skills of lacrosse, polocrosse is an Australian made sport where action, power, skill and pace dominate. Celebrating 80 years of polocrosse in 2019, the Polocrosse World Cup will bring players from eight countries – Australia, New Zealand, South Africa, USA, UK, Ireland, Zambia and Zimbabwe - to southern Queensland to see which team reigns supreme. As current world champions, South Africa will be fighting to hold onto the title, while former champions, Australia, will use their home turf and supporters to their advantage to try and take it back! The event takes place over 7 days at Morgan Park in Warwick, with spectator numbers expected to be in the tens of thousands for this world class event. While the horses and riders show off their talents on the field, spectators will get an up close and personal experience from the sidelines where they can literally smell the sweat on the horses!
